轴向车铣铸铝内孔表面粗糙度的研究

摘    要:在改造的机床上进行了轴向车铣铸铝内孔表面的实验,分别研究了周向进给量、轴向进给量和切削速度对内孔表面粗糙度的影响,得到不同切削条件下的影响曲线。实验结果表明周向进给量和轴向进给量对表面粗糙度影响较大,切削速度对表面粗糙度影响不大。切削表面有条纹及滚花纹理,实际生产应该合理控制并加以利用,扩大车铣技术的应用范围。

关 键 词:轴向车铣  内孔表面  表面粗糙度  纹理

Research on the cast aluminium inner bore surface roughness with axial turn-milling

Abstract:The test of cast aluminum inner bore was done with turn-milling on the reformed machine tool. The influence curves were got under different cutting parameters mainly included circumference feed, axial feed and the cutting speed. The test result indicated that the circumference feed and the axial feed had more influence and the cutting speed had less influence on the surface roughness of cast aluminum inner bore. There were stripe and knurl texture on the inner bore surface, which should be controlled reasonably and used in practical production expanding the range of turn-milling application.
Keywords:Axial Turn-milling  Inner Bore Surface  Surface Roughness  Texture
